Our U.S. Disaster Relief team is tracking the path of Hurricane Helene and preparing to respond as it targets the Big Bend region of the Florida coast, with an expected landfall Thursday evening. Tallahassee and Tampa are among the cities that could see the initial effects of this devastating storm.

The hurricane, now at Category-4 strength, is threatening coastal communities with monstrous storm surge. Boasting tropical storm-force winds that extend more than 300 miles from its center, Helene’s powerful gusts and heavy rains could impact a wide swath of the Southeast as it moves inland and upward. It is one of the strongest Gulf storms of the past century. Population centers in Georgia, Alabama, the Carolinas, eastern Tennessee, and southern Virginia are at risk of flooding and other damage.

Samaritan’s Purse has responded in the Big Bend and Panhandle regions of Florida on several occasions, including after tornadoes this year, after Hurricane Idalia last year, and after Hurricane Michael in 2018.
